Metrikdiagramme für HeatWave und externe MySQL-DB-Systeme

Im Folgenden werden die Beschreibungen der Metrikdiagramme des DB-Systems HeatWave und des externen MySQL beschrieben, die auf der Seite MySQL-Datenbankdetails angezeigt werden.

Die Metrikdiagramme werden in den Abschnitten Einfache Monitoringmetriken und Vollständige Monitoringmetriken basierend auf der bei der Aktivierung des Datenbankmanagements für ein HeatWave-DB-System ausgewählten Monitoringoption aufgelistet. Informationen zu den Monitoringoptionen finden Sie unter Datenbankmanagement für HeatWave aktivieren.

Hinweis

Für externe MySQL-DB-Systeme sind die Metrikdiagramme verfügbar, die in den Abschnitten Einfache Monitoringmetriken und Vollständige Monitoringmetriken aufgeführt sind.

Grundlegende Monitoringmetrikdiagramme

Die in der folgenden Tabelle aufgeführten Metrikdiagramme sind für die HeatWave-DB-Systeme verfügbar, für die das Datenbankmanagement mit der Option Einfaches Monitoring aktiviert wurde, und für externe MySQL-DB-Systeme.

Metrikdiagramm Beschreibung
Durchschnittliche Anweisungslatenz (Sekunden) Zeigt die durchschnittliche Latenzzeit in Sekunden für die SQL-Anweisungen an, die für das DB-System ausgeführt werden.

Hinweis: Das Diagramm Durchschnittliche Anweisungslatenz (Sekunden) zeigt eine Kombination aus zwei Metriken an, nämlich StatementLatency und Statements, und derzeit können keine Alarme für diese Metrikkombination erstellt werden.

Kanalfehler (pro Minute) Zeigt die pro Minute beobachteten Kanalfehlerereignisse an.

Hinweis: Dieses Metrikdiagramm ist nur für HeatWave-DB-Systeme verfügbar.

Kanalverzögerung ( Sekunden) Zeigt die Kanalverzögerung in Sekunden für die Quelle an. Wenn der Channel mit einer Replikationsverzögerung konfiguriert ist, umfasst die Channelverzögerung die Replikationsverzögerung.

Hinweis: Dieses Metrikdiagramm ist nur für HeatWave-DB-Systeme verfügbar.

Verbindungen Es werden folgende Metriken angezeigt:
  • Aktiv: Die Anzahl der Verbindungen, die aktiv Anweisungen für das DB-System ausführen.
  • Aktuell: Die Anzahl der aktuellen Verbindungen zum DB-System.
CPU (%) und CPU (OCPU) Zeigt die CPU-Auslastung für das DB-System an.

Wählen Sie in der Dropdown-Liste in der oberen rechten Ecke des Diagramms die Option Nutzung aus, um die folgenden Metriken anzuzeigen:

  • Verwendet: Die Anzahl der verwendeten OCPUs.
  • Zugewiesen: Die Anzahl zugewiesener OCPUs.
Datenträger (%) und Datenträger (GB) Zeigt die gesamte Speicherplatzauslastung des DB-Systems an.

Wählen Sie in der Dropdown-Liste in der oberen rechten Ecke des Diagramms die Option Verwendung aus, um Folgendes anzuzeigen:

  • Verwendet: Die im DB-System belegte Speicherplatzmenge.
  • Zugewiesen: Die dem DB-System zugewiesene Speicherplatzmenge.
Datenträgervorgänge (IOPS) Folgende Metriken werden pro Sekunde angezeigt:
  • Lesen: Die Gesamtanzahl der Lesevorgänge im DB-System.
  • Schreiben: Die Gesamtanzahl der Schreibvorgänge im DB-System.
Datenträgerdurchsatz (Mbit/s) Folgende Metriken werden pro Sekunde angezeigt:
  • Lesen: Die insgesamt aus dem DB-System gelesenen Byte.
  • Schreiben: Die insgesamt in das DB-System geschriebenen Byte.
InnoDB-Pufferpoolverwendung (Seiten) Es werden folgende Metriken angezeigt:
  • Dirty: Die aktuelle Anzahl der Dirty Pages im Pufferpool InnoDB.
  • Kostenlos: Die Anzahl der freien Seiten im Pufferpool InnoDB.
  • Gesamt: Die Gesamtanzahl der Seiten im Pufferpool InnoDB.
Arbeitsspeicher (%) und Arbeitsspeicher (GB) Zeigt die Gesamtspeicherauslastung des DB-Systems an.

Wählen Sie in der Dropdown-Liste in der oberen rechten Ecke des Diagramms die Option Verwendung aus, um Folgendes anzuzeigen:

  • Verwendet: Die im DB-System belegte Arbeitsspeichermenge.
  • Zugewiesen: Die dem DB-System zugewiesene Arbeitsspeichermenge.
Merge erfolgreich (pro Sekunde) Zeigt die Anzahl der Zusammenführungsübergänge an, die vom Sortieralgorithmus pro Sekunde ausgeführt werden.
Timeline für Monitoringstatus Zeigt den Überwachungsstatus des DB-Systems an.
Netzwerkdurchsatz (Mbit/s) Zeigt die folgenden Metriken pro Sekunde an:
  • Empfangen: Die Netzwerkempfangsvorgänge in Byte für das DB-System.
  • Übertragen: Die Byte der Netzwerkübertragung für das DB-System.
Neue Verbindungen (pro Sekunde) Zeigt die Gesamtanzahl der erfolgreichen und nicht erfolgreichen Verbindungsversuche zum DB-System pro Sekunde an.
Zeilenleser (pro Sekunde) Zeigt die folgenden Metriken pro Sekunde an:
  • Erster Indexeintrag: Gibt an, wie oft der erste Eintrag in einem Index gelesen wurde.
  • Index-Lookup: Die Anzahl der Anforderungen zum Lesen einer Zeile basierend auf einem Schlüssel.
  • Indexreihenfolge: Die Anzahl der Anforderungen zum Lesen der vorherigen Zeile in Schlüsselreihenfolge.
  • Indexscan: Die Anzahl der Anforderungen zum Lesen der nächsten Zeile in der Schlüsselreihenfolge.
  • Letzter Indexeintrag: Die Anzahl der Anforderungen zum Lesen des letzten Schlüssels in einem Index.
  • Sortieren: Die Anzahl der Anforderungen zum Lesen einer Zeile basierend auf einer festen Position.
  • Tabellenscan: Die Anzahl der Anforderungen zum Lesen der nächsten Zeile in der Datendatei.
Schreiben von Zeilen (pro Sekunde) Zeigt die folgenden Metriken pro Sekunde an:
  • Gelöscht: Gibt an, wie oft Zeilen aus Tabellen gelöscht wurden.
  • Einfügen: Die Anzahl der Anforderungen zum Einfügen einer Zeile in eine Tabelle.
  • Aktualisiert: Die Anzahl der Anforderungen zum Aktualisieren einer Zeile in einer Tabelle.
Sortierte Zeilen (pro Sekunde) Zeigt die Anzahl von sortierten Zeilen pro Sekunde an.
Auswahlvorgänge nach Typen (pro Sekunde) Folgende Metriken werden pro Sekunde angezeigt:
  • Vollständiger Join: Die Anzahl der Joins, die Tabellenscans ausführen, weil sie keine Indizes verwenden.
  • Vollbereichsverknüpfung: Die Anzahl der Joins, die eine Bereichssuche in einer Referenztabelle verwendet haben.
  • Bereich: Die Anzahl der Joins, die Bereiche in der ersten Tabelle verwendet haben.
  • Bereichsprüfung: Die Anzahl der Joins ohne Schlüssel, die nach jeder Zeile auf Schlüsselverwendung prüfen.
  • Scannen: Die Anzahl der Joins, die einen vollständigen Scan der ersten Tabelle durchgeführt haben.
Sortiervorgänge mit Bereich (pro Sekunde) Folgende Metriken werden pro Sekunde angezeigt:
  • Zeilensortierung: Die Anzahl der mit Bereichen durchgeführten Sortierungen.
  • Tabellenscansortierung: Die Anzahl der Sortierungen, die durch Scannen der Tabelle ausgeführt werden.
Anzahl Anweisungen Zeigt die Gesamtanzahl der für das DB-System ausgeführten Anweisungen an.
Erstellte temporäre Tabellen (pro Sekunde) Folgende Metriken werden pro Sekunde angezeigt:
  • Gesamt: Die Anzahl der internen temporären Tabellen, die vom DB-System bei der Ausführung von Anweisungen erstellt wurden.
  • Auf Datenträger: Die Anzahl der internen temporären Tabellen auf dem Datenträger, die vom DB-System bei der Ausführung von Anweisungen erstellt wurden.
Beendete Verbindungen (pro Sekunde) Folgende Metriken werden pro Sekunde angezeigt:
  • Verbindungen: Die Anzahl der nicht erfolgreichen Verbindungsversuche zum DB-System.
  • Clients: Die Anzahl der Verbindungen, die beendet wurden, weil der Client die Verbindung getrennt hat, ohne die Verbindung ordnungsgemäß zu schließen.
Anweisungslatenz gesamt ( Sekunden) Zeigt die Gesamtanweisungslatenz in Sekunden für alle ausgeführten Anweisungen an.

Vollständige Monitoringmetrikdiagramme

Die in der folgenden Tabelle aufgeführten Metrikdiagramme sind für die HeatWave-DB-Systeme verfügbar, für die das Datenbankmanagement mit der Option Vollständiges Monitoring aktiviert wurde, und für externe MySQL-DB-Systeme.

Metrikdiagramm Beschreibung
Binärlogdatei - I/O-Latenz (Mikrosekunden) Zeigt die I/O-Latenz in Mikrosekunden für Binärlogdateien an.
Binärlogdatei - Gelesene I/O (Byte pro Sekunde) Zeigt die durchschnittliche Anzahl der aus dem Binärlog gelesenen Byte pro Sekunde an.
Binärlogdatei - Geschriebene I/O (Byte pro Sekunde) Zeigt die durchschnittliche Anzahl von Byte an, die pro Sekunde in das Binärlog geschrieben werden.
Speicherplatzbelegung von Binärlog (Byte) Zeigt die Speicherplatzbelegung in Byte für Binärlogdateien an.
Erkannte Konflikte Zeigt die Anzahl der Transaktionen an, die die Konflikterkennungsprüfung nicht bestanden haben.
Datenbankaktivität (Anweisungen pro Sekunde) Zeigt die Aufschlüsselung verschiedener DML-Anweisungen pro Sekunde an.
Datenbanktransaktionen (Transaktionen pro Sekunde) Zeigt die Aufschlüsselung verschiedener Datenbanktransaktionen pro Sekunde an.
API vorbereitete Anweisungen (Anweisungen pro Minute) Zeigt die Aufschlüsselung verschiedener vorbereiteter Anweisungen mit der MySQL C-API pro Minute an.
API vorbereitete Anweisungen - Invalidierungen (Anweisungen pro Minute) Zeigt die Anzahl der vorbereiteten Anweisungen an, die pro Minute neu vorbereitet werden.
SQL vorbereitete Anweisungen (Anweisungen pro Minute) Zeigt die Aufschlüsselung der vorbereiteten Anweisungen pro Minute an.
Transaktionen in Queue Zeigt die Anzahl der Transaktionen in der Queue mit ausstehenden Konflikterkennungsprüfungen an.
Relay-Logdatei - I/O-Latenz (Mikrosekunden) Zeigt die Gesamtwartezeit (in Mikrosekunden) der zeitlich begrenzten Vorkommen des E/A-Ereignisses des Relay-Logs an.
Relay-Logdatei - Gelesene I/O (Byte pro Sekunde) Zeigt die Anzahl der pro Sekunde gelesenen Byte für das E/A-Ereignis des Relay-Logs an.
Relay-Logdatei - Geschriebene I/O (Byte pro Sekunde) Zeigt die Anzahl der Byte an, die pro Sekunde für das E/A-Ereignis des Relay-Logs geschrieben wurden.
Speicherplatzbelegung von Relay-Log (Byte) Zeigt die gesamte Relay-Logspeicherplatzbelegung in Byte für alle Kanäle an.
Zeilen validiert Zeigt die Anzahl der Transaktionszeilen an, die für die Zertifizierung verwendet werden können, aber nicht über Garbage erfasst wurden.
Transaktionen geprüft Zeigt die Anzahl der Transaktionen, die auf Konflikte geprüft wurden.